| Uygulama |
| Microsoft® Office FrontPage® 2003 |
FrontPage 2003 kullanarak Web sitenizdeki dosya ve klasörleri, Web Tabanlı Dağıtılmış Yazma ve Sürüm Oluşturma (WebDAV) (WebDAV: World Wide Web'de dosya yayımlamak ve yönetmek için kullanılan bir uygulama protokolü. Bu protokol, yazarların bir dosyadaki diğer değişiklikleri geçersiz kılmadan dosyayı ve özelliklerini değiştirebilmelerini sağlamak için, dosya hakkında bilgi depolama desteği sağlar.) veya Dosya Aktarımı Protokolü'nü (FTP) destekleyen sunuculara yayımlayabilirsiniz (Dosya Aktarım Protokolü (FTP): Ağ veya Internet aracılığıyla uzak bilgisayar sistemleri arasında dosya kopyalamak için kullanılan protokol. FTP siteleri, dosya ve klasörleri genel kullanıma açmak amacıyla Internet'te yaygın biçimde kullanılmaktadır.). FrontPage'in önceki sürümleri Pasif FTP'yi desteklemezken, FrontPage 2003 Aktif ve Pasif FTP'yi destekler.
FTP ve WebDAV desteği
FrontPage 2003'ü kullanarak, yerel veya disk-tabanlı bir Web sitesi yazarak başlarsınız ve sonra sitenin uzak kopyasıyla dosya alış verişi için FTP tabanlı veya WebDAV tabanlı Web sunucusuna koyar, alır, eşitler veya yayımlarsınız.
FrontPage'de, yerel Web sitesi FrontPage'de açılan kaynak Web sitesidir. Bu, masaüstü veya dizüstü bilgisayarınızı içerebilir. Uzak Web sitesi, yayımladığınız hedef sitedir — burada, FTP tabanlı veya WebDAV tabanlı bir sunucudur. Her iki kopyanın güncel olması için iki siteyi eşitleyebilirsiniz.
FTP ve WebDAV bağlantı parametrelerini Uzak Web Sitesi Özellikleri iletişim kutusunda ayarlayabilirsiniz. Kullanıcı arabirimi son derece kolaydır. Bağlantı parametreleri, sitenin yerel kopyasını ilk kez ayarlarken hazır durumdadır ve bundan sonra da bulunmaları kolaydır.
Dosya veya klasörlerinizi, FTP veya WebDAV'yi destekleyen bir sunucuya yayımlarken, kullanıcı adı ve parolanızın yanı sıra, sunucu adını ve yolunu da bilmeniz gerekir. Kullanıcı adınız, parolanız veya sunucu konumundan emin değilseniz, Internet Servis Sağlayıcısı (ISS) (ISS: Elektronik posta, sohbet odaları veya World Wide Web'in kullanımı gibi işlemler için Internet erişimi sağlayan ticari kuruluş. Bazı ISP'ler uluslararasıdır ve bir çok noktadan erişim sağlar; bazıları ise belirli bölgelerle kısıtlıdır.) veya Web sitesi yöneticisine başvurun.
FTP tabanlı veya WebDAV tabanlı bir sunucuda gerçekleştiremeyeceğiniz, kullanım analiz raporları oluşturma, isabet sayacını, bazı form işleyicilerini, iç içe alt web sayfalarını ve özel bağlantı çubuklarını kullanma gibi bazı işlemler vardır. FTP tabanlı veya WebDAV tabanlı sunucularda yayımlarken kullanamayacağınız FrontPage bileşenlerinin tam listesi için bkz: FrontPage 2002 Sunucu Uzantılarını Gerektiren Bileşenler
Pasif FTP Desteği
Kuruluşunuzda, iç ağı dış bağlantılardan koruyan bir güvenlik duvarı varsa, FrontPage 2003 Pasif FTP desteği sağlar. Pasif FTP, veri akışının FTP sunucu programı yerine FTP istemcisi tarafından ayarlanıp başlatıldığı daha güvenli bir veri aktarım yöntemidir. Güvenlik duvarı istemci veya kullanıcı istekleri üzerine, yalnızca dışarıdan yapılan girişleri kabul eder.
Web sitenizde başkalarıyla birlikte çalışma
Ortak çalışma ortamlarında, aynı siteyi FTP üzerinden düzenlemek için FrontPage ve Macromedia Dreamweaver (veya başka bir FTP istemcisi) kullanabilirsiniz. Ancak, FrontPage'de kaynak denetimi işlevlerinin varsayılan olarak kapalı olduğunu ve etkinleştirilmesi gerektiğini unutmayın. Dosya teslim alırken, diğer yazarların düzenlemelerinizi geçersiz kılmamaları için dosyaları kilitleyebilirsiniz.
Durum senaryosu 1: Pasif FTP ve Kocatepe Eczacılık
Klinik Araştırma Asistanı Şebnem Gürdal, Kocatepe Eczacılık'ta çalışma saatlerinden sonra işyerinde kalıp FrontPage 2003 kullanarak kişisel Web sitesi üzerinde çalışmak istiyor. Yeni bir görünüm kazandırmak için siteyi güncelleştiriyor.
Güvenlik nedeniyle, şirket güvenlik duvarı rasgele yüksek bağlantı noktalarından gelen bağlantı kabul etmiyor. Şebnem'in istemci bilgisayarı Pasif FTP'yi kullanarak, Internet Servis Sağlayıcısının (ISS) (ISS: Elektronik posta, sohbet odaları veya World Wide Web'in kullanımı gibi işlemler için Internet erişimi sağlayan ticari kuruluş. Bazı ISP'ler uluslararasıdır ve bir çok noktadan erişim sağlar; bazıları ise belirli bölgelerle kısıtlıdır.) FTP tabanlı sunucusuyla bağlantıyı başlatıyor.
Şebnem kendi sitesinde, değişiklik gerekmeyen iki sayfa dışında tüm sayfaları düzenliyor ve Uzak Web Sitesi Özellikleri iletişim kutusunu açarak Pasif FTP kutusunun seçili olduğunu denetliyor. Uzak Web Sitesi görünümünde, değiştirilmemiş iki sayfayı Yayımlama olarak işaretliyor ve Web sitesi yayımla'yı tıklatıyor.
Durum senaryosu 2: WebDAV ve Asma Şarapçılık
Mehmet Aşık, Asma Şarapçılık Web sitesinin bakımını yapan Web geliştiricileri ekibinin üç üyesinden biridir. Sitedeki en popüler iki sayfa Şarap Satışları ve Etkinlikler sayfalarıdır. Şarap şirketi işinin yaklaşık yarısını çevrimiçi şarap satışlarıyla gerçekleştiriyor ve bu yüzden Mehmet sık sık Şarap Satışları sayfasına satış promosyonları ekliyor. Ayrıca, şarap evi pek çok konsere, şarap tadım etkinliklerine ve başka etkinliklere de ev sahipliği yapıyor. Mehmet, Etkinlikler sayfasını yeni promosyon etkinlikleriyle sürekli güncelleştiriyor.
Asma Şarapçılık önceleri bir FTP sunucusuna yayımlarken, yakın zamanda ISS değiştirdi. Yeni sağlayıcı bir WebDAV sunucusu barındırıyor. Bu kez yayımlamak için, Mehmet Uzak Web Sitesi Özellikleri iletişim kutusunu açıyor, bağlantı parametrelerini FTP'den WebDAV'ye çeviriyor ve uzak Web sitesi yerinin yolunu giriyor. Ayrıca Şifreli bağlantı gerekli (SSL) onay kutusunu da seçiyor. Şimdi Mehmet yayımlamaya hazır.
Uzak Web Sitesi görünümünde, Mehmet yalnızca eŞarapSatışları.htm ve Etkinlikler.htm dosyalarını seçiyor ve kısayol menüsünde Seçilen Dosyaları Yayımla seçeneğini tıklatıyor.
Web sitenizi bir FTP veya WebDAV sunucusuna yayımlama yordamları
Aşağıdaki yordamlar uzak bir Web sitesi konumu belirlemenize, bir FTP sunucusuna veya WebDAV çalıştıran bir sunucuya dosya ve klasör yayımlamanıza, yerel ve uzak siteleri eşitlemenize olanak sağlar.
Uzak Web sitesi konumu belirleme
- Görünüm menüsünde Uzak Web Sitesi'ni tıklatın.
- Belge penceresinin en üstünde Uzak Web Sitesi Özellikleri'ni tıklatın.
- Uzak Web sunucusu türü'nün altında, Web sitenizi yayımlamak istediğiniz Web sunucusunun türünü tıklatın.
- Uzak Web sitesi konumu kutusunun yanında Gözat'ı tıklatın.
- İstediğiniz uzak Web sitesi konumunu bulup tıklatın ve Aç'ı tıklatın.
Bir FTP sunucusuna dosya ve klasör yayımlama
Bir Web sitesindeki dosya ve klasörleri, Dosya Aktarımı Protokolü'nü (FTP) destekleyen bir Web sunucusuna yayımlamak için (FTP: Kullanıcıların dosyaları ağ üzerindeki uzak konumlar arasında aktarmasına olanak veren iletişim protokolü. Bu protokol aynı zamanda liste veya klasör listeleme, uzak konumdaki dosyalar üzerinde çalışma gibi FTP komutlarını kullanmalarına da izin verir.) sitenin bir kopyasını açıp bilgisayarınıza kaydetmeniz, bu kopyadaki dosya ve klasörleri düzenlemeniz ve sonra da güncelleştirilen dosya ve klasörleri sunucuya yayımlamanız gerekir.
Bunun için aşağıdakileri yapın:
Uzak Web sitesi özelliklerini ayarlama
- Görünüm menüsünde Uzak Web Sitesi'ni tıklatın.
- Belge penceresinin en üstünde Uzak Web Sitesi Özellikleri'ni tıklatın.
- Uzak Web Sitesi sekmesinde, Uzak Web sunucusu türü'nün altında FTP'yi tıklatın.
- Uzak Web sitesi konumu kutusuna, klasör ve dosya yayımlamak istediğiniz uzak Web sitesinin adresini FTP protokolü de dahil olmak üzere yazın — örneğin, ftp://örnek.com — veya Gözat'ı tıklatarak sitenin yerini belirleyin ve Aç'ı tıklatın.
- Siteye bağlandığınızda belirli bir klasörü görüntülemek isterseniz, FTP dizini kutusuna klasörün yolunu yazın — örneğin, www/resimler.
- Uzak Web sitesini barındıran sunucu, siteye her dosya ve klasör yayımlayışınızda farklı bir bağlantı noktası (bağlantı noktası: TCP/IP ile çalışan bilgisayardaki ağ giriş/çıkışı kanallarından biri. World Wide Web üzerinde, çoğunlukla sunucunun üzerinde çalıştığı bağlantı noktası numarası anlamına gelir. Bir bilgisayarın üzerinde çalışan birçok web sunucusu olabilir, ancak bir bağlantı noktasında tek bir sunucu çalışabilir.) kullanıyorsa, Pasif FTP kullan onay kutusunu seçin.
- Aşağıdakilerden birini yapın:
- Yayımlanırken belirli türdeki kodları Web sayfalarından kaldırmak için, HTML'yi En İyi Duruma Getir sekmesinde istediğiniz seçenekleri belirtin.
- Yayımlamayla ilgili varsayılan seçenekleri değiştirmek için, Yayımlama sekmesinde istediğiniz seçenekleri belirtin.
- Tamam'ı tıklatın.
ASCII olarak aktarılacak dosya adı uzantılarını doğrulama ve ekleme
- Araçlar menüsünden Seçenekler'i tıklatın.
- FTP sekmesini tıklatın.
- Yayımlamayı düşündüğünüz dosya türüyle ilgili dosya adı uzantısı listede yoksa, Yeni Uzantı'nın altında, dosya adı uzantısını yazın ve Ekle'yi tıklatın.
Not Listede bir dosya türünün dosya adı uzantısı görünmüyorsa ve yeni uzantı eklemek istemiyorsanız FrontPage bu tür dosyaları ikili biçiminde yayımlar.
Yayımlamak istemediğiniz dosyaları işaretleme
- Yerel Web sitesi bölmesinde, yayımlamak istemediğiniz her dosyayı sağ tıklatın ve kısayol menüsünde Yayımlama seçeneğini tıklatın.
FTP'yi destekleyen bir Web sunucusuna dosya ve klasör yayımlama
- Uzak Web sitesi bölmesinde, Değişen tüm sayfaları yayımla'nın altında Yerelden uzağa'yı tıklatın.
- Web sitesi yayımla'yı tıklatın.
Not Devam eden bir yayımlamayı durdurursanız, o ana dek yayımlanan dosyalar uzak Web sitesinde kalır.
Bir WebDAV sunucusuna dosya ve klasör yayımlama
Siteniz zaten yerel olarak yoksa, bir Web sitesindeki dosya ve klasörleri Web Tabanlı Dağıtılmış Yazma ve Sürüm Oluşturma (WebDAV) işlevini destekleyen bir Web sunucusuna yayımlamak için (WebDAV: World Wide Web'de dosya yayımlamak ve yönetmek için kullanılan bir uygulama protokolü. Bu protokol, yazarların bir dosyadaki diğer değişiklikleri geçersiz kılmadan dosyayı ve özelliklerini değiştirebilmelerini sağlamak için, dosya hakkında bilgi depolama desteği sağlar.), sitenin bir kopyasını açıp bilgisayarınıza kaydetmeniz, bu kopyadaki dosya ve klasörleri düzenlemeniz ve sonra da güncelleştirilen dosya ve klasörleri sunucuya yayımlamanız gerekir.
Bunun için aşağıdakileri yapın:
Uzak Web sitesi özelliklerini ayarlama
- Görünüm menüsünde Uzak Web Sitesi'ni tıklatın.
- Belge penceresinin en üstünde Uzak Web Sitesi Özellikleri'ni tıklatın.
- Uzak Web Sitesi sekmesinde, Uzak Web sunucusu türü'nün altında WebDAV'yi tıklatın.
- Uzak Web sitesi konumu kutusuna, klasör ve dosya yayımlamak istediğiniz uzak Web sitesinin Internet adresini protokol de dahil olmak üzere yazın (örneğin, http://www.örnek.com ) veya Gözat'ı tıklatarak sitenin yerini belirleyin.
- Aşağıdakilerden birini yapın:
Web sunucunuzda SSL bağlantıları kullanmak için, sunucunun tanınan sertifika yetkilisinden alınan bir güvenlik sertifikasıyla yapılandırılması gerekir. Sunucu SSL'yi desteklemiyorsa, bu onay kutusunun işaretini kaldırın. Tersi durumda, uzak Web sitesine klasör ve dosya yayımlayamazsınız. Web sitenizin SSL'yi desteklediğinden emin değilseniz, Web sunucusu yöneticinize veya Internet servis sağlayıcınıza (ISS) başvurun (ISS: Elektronik posta, sohbet odaları veya World Wide Web'in kullanımı gibi işlemler için Internet erişimi sağlayan ticari kuruluş. Bazı ISP'ler uluslararasıdır ve bir çok noktadan erişim sağlar; bazıları ise belirli bölgelerle kısıtlıdır.).
- Yayımlanırken belirli türdeki kodları Web sayfalarından kaldırmak için, HTML'yi En İyi Duruma Getir sekmesinde istediğiniz seçenekleri belirtin.
- Yayımlamayla ilgili varsayılan seçenekleri değiştirmek için, Yayımlama sekmesinde istediğiniz seçenekleri belirtin.
- Tamam'ı tıklatın.
Yayımlamak istemediğiniz dosyaları işaretleme
- Yerel Web sitesi bölmesinde, yayımlamak istemediğiniz her dosyayı sağ tıklatın ve kısayol menüsünde Yayımlama seçeneğini tıklatın.
WebDAV'yi destekleyen bir Web sunucusuna dosya ve klasör yayımlama
- Uzak Web sitesi bölmesinde Değişen tüm sayfaları yayımla'nın altında Yerelden uzağa'yı tıklatın.
- Web sitesi yayımla'yı tıklatın.
Not Devam eden bir yayımlamayı durdurursanız, o ana dek yayımlanan dosyalar uzak Web sitesinde kalır.
Yerel ve uzak Web sitesi arasında eşitleme yapma
- Görünüm menüsünde Uzak Web Sitesi'ni tıklatın.
- Aşağıdakilerden birini veya her ikisini yapın:
- Yerel Web sitesi bölmesinde, yayımlamak istemediğiniz her dosyayı sağ tıklatın ve kısayol menüsünde Yayımlama seçeneğini tıklatın.
- Uzak Web sitesi bölmesinde, yayımlamak istemediğiniz her dosyayı sağ tıklatın ve kısayol menüsünde Yayımlama seçeneğini tıklatın.
- Uzak Web sitesi bölmesinde, Değişen tüm sayfaları yayımla'nın altında Eşitle'yi tıklatın.
Uzak Web Sitesi görünümünü kullanma
FrontPage 2003'te Uzak Web Sitesi görünümünü kullanma konusunda daha fazla bilgi için bkz: Uzak Web Sitesi görünümünü kullanarak Web sitelerinizi yayımlama.